Cure of Heroin by Vaccination !!

Excess of everything is bad, even if u take a simple black tea in excess it cause loss in sleep and other mental disorders, same is the case with heroin.

Scientists in California of “Scripps Research Institute” had developed a vaccine that helps to prevent the advent of “High” after taking heroin.

It can reduce the high effect of heroin that causes the brain to go into unconsciousness; this vaccine will be useful and effective for those who want to break away from addiction to heroin.

This vaccine produces such antibodies that prevent heroin or it metabolites from reaching it to the brain.

Now the scientists are collaborating with the researchers at “Walter Reed Army Institute of development” for the dual-purpose vaccine that will be effective against HIV and heroin also within a single dose.

Chicken Feathers now used in making Plastics !!

Nature hasn’t made anything useless even a small little bee can produce honey. Till now the chicken feathers were considered useless and they were only used in making some low quality chicken feeds or mostly thrown away as garbage.

Almost billion tons of chicken feathers are produced each year worldwide, these feathers contains keratin a tough protein that is also present in the cow hoofs and other animals horns. If a thermoplastic film is made from keratin then it becomes too strong and tear resistant. Now by the use of Keratin Dr Yiqi Yang and his colleagues in USA “University of Nebraska Lincoln have found that, they can make tough plastic by the help of chicken feathers.

At the start the plastic made from it lacks in water resistance, but after the further hard work of Yang and his fellows they added another synthetic plastic making chemical to overcame it, they added methyl acrylate. Then the outcome was tremendous and the product was both tough and water resistant. This effort will increase the utilization of chicken feathers in making of different plastic products.

Grain Salt Tiny Cameras !!

Cameras are not only used in saving memorable pictures but they are also used to diagnose various hidden diseases. Therefore the scientists of Germany of “Fraunhofer Institute” had developed an extremely tiny video camera that is not bigger than a grain of a salt. This tiny camera will be used to go through into various internal organs. One of the main good news about it is, that it is inexpensive and when it will be used than it may be replaced or thrown away with a new one. Most of the "Endoscopes" uses optic fibers but these cameras use normal electric cables. This new technology will be launched in the market in the next year for the use and cure of mankind. Cellulose Bacteria now used in Biofuels !!

Now most of the countries are searching for the alternative way of fuel due to the rise in prices and its effect on the economy. Now as the evolution of science and to use the alternative natural resources, scientists are now moving toward certain types of bacteria that contain cellulose, as cellulose is the most common natural compound on our planet. Cotton contains 90%, wood 50% of cellulose and even all plants consists of 33% of cellulose as it is also the main component of the cell wall of the plants. Cellulose consists of hundred and thousands of chains that are linked together in glucose units. Previously lots efforts are done to convert this cellulose into biofuels like ethanol but not succeeded, may be the main reason of it is, the difficulty in breaking of its components in starch than sugar because of the linking of cellulose units with each other. But now the good news is that the scientists at Bio-energy Science Center in US had successfully converted cellulose directly into “Isobutanol” by using genetically sequenced strain of cellulose, it is more advantageous biofuel because it can directly be used in car engines as it also contains the same amount of heat as of petrol.
